Now let’s see how the methods of growing and maintaining tobacco leaves are? Tobacco is a plant whose leaves are used after processing for various purposes such as cigarettes and hookah. This plant belongs to the Solanaceae family and is native to South America.

From the 16th century, loose leaf tobacco was gradually introduced to Europe and then to other parts of the world. Consumption of tobacco in different forms such as mini strips tobacco has played an important role in the culture and economy of many countries throughout history. Beverly, Florida, Virginia and Kentucky tobacco are among the most important commercial tobacco cultivars. Each variety has its own characteristics in taste, color and properties of tobacco.

Suitable weather for growing and keeping tobacco leaves

Tobacco plants need a warm and humid climate with an average temperature between 20 and 30 degrees Celsius. Tobacco plants are sensitive to wind. They need fertile soil with organic fertilizer and regular irrigation.

Inspect plants regularly for pests and diseases. After germination and after 8 weeks, tobacco seedlings are transplanted. When it reaches the full growth stage, after three to four months, the harvest begins. After that, they are processed and dried in different ways to reach the consumer.

Methods of growing tobacco leaves

Planting and maintaining tobacco plants is done in order to apply the methods of growing and maintaining tobacco leaves. which we briefly explain.

  • Preparing the seed bed: The seed bed is prepared by loosening the soil to a depth of 20-25 cm, adding organic matter and chemical fertilizers.
  • Planting: Tobacco seeds are placed in the bed at a depth of 1-2 cm and at a distance of 2-3 cm from each other. The seeds are covered with a thin layer of soil.
  • Transplanting: Transplant the seedlings to the main ground when they have 2-3 sets of leaves, usually they are transferred to the main ground after 8 weeks. They are placed 30-60 cm apart.
  • Soil fertilization: Nitrogen, phosphorus and potassium fertilizers are applied according to the soil test results.
  • Watering: Plants should be watered regularly, especially in the first weeks after transplanting in order to establish roots and add phosphorus fertilizer.
  • Pruning: You should remove the lower and old and worn leaves to have a healthy growth. cause upper leaves to grow.
  • Pest and Disease Management: Pest and disease control through Integrated Pest Management (IPM) techniques.

Keeping tobacco leaves

Regarding the methods of growing and keeping tobacco leaves, we will discuss the methods of keeping tobacco leaves.

Leaf priming

Remove lower leaves to promote healthy growth and higher yield to prevent disease

Leaf thinning

Remove weak or damaged leaves to promote healthy growth and yield.

Cut off the stem

Another way to preserve tobacco leaves is to cut the stem. Cut the stem to encourage bushy growth and prevent flowering.

leaf harvesting

Harvest the leaves at the appropriate stage of maturity, usually when they are bright green and slightly flexible. The time to harvest tobacco leaves depends on the type of tobacco species and the planting area. Generally, tobacco leaves are harvested when handling the nicotine level is desirable. At this stage, the leaves are harvested and usually separated by hand before being dried.

to dry

Dry the harvested leaves to remove excess moisture and preserve them for further processing. Various methods are used to dry tobacco leaves, such as hanging, mechanical drying, direct heat, and other methods.

Sorting and grading

Cooked leaves are sorted and graded based on their quality and size.
